SUV sales to slide?

June 22, 2000 By admin Leave a Comment

Could high gasoline prices affect sales of some of the Missouri-made sport utility vehicles? There doesn’t appear to be a lot of concern over it. Rich Voytowich, a spokesman for Ford Motor Company, says the gasoline price hikes do not seem to have had any impact on sales of Ford cars and trucks — including sport utility vehicles built in the St. Louis and Kansas City areas. He believes gas is only one of several items people look at when buying a vehicle.
